Express Notches Another Win Saturday Evening

The Lockport Express improved to 2-0 on the new season with a 4-2 victory over the Roc City Royals Saturday evening. The same two teams will face off Sunday afternoon at 1:30 in Rochester at the Lakeshore Arena.

Lockport jumped out to a 2-0 lead after one period of play. Dominic Senese scored his second goal of the season, assisted by Pavel Kovtunov. Aaron Shahin scored his first goal as a member of the Express, backed by Gibson Stuart and Frankie Bodami.

Halfway through the second period, Andrew Logar made it 3-0 with his third goal of the young season. Dominic Senese and Luca Mazzo assisted. Roc City closed the gap at the end of the period with a power play goal by Brandon Corey.

Roc City closed to 3-2 in the third period with a second power play goal, this time by Peter Izzo. Lockport finished the scoring for the evening with Luca Mazzo’s goal. HIs second of the season was assisted by John Duffy and Andrew Logar.

“Sam Fitzpatrick really played hard tonight. He had some saves that were just miracle saves. He came across the crease and just threw his blocker up to make a save,” said assistant coach, Greg Penke. Fitzpatrick had 42 saves on 44 shots for the contest.

“Roc City had a short bench tonight, but they came out with a game plan and they stuck to it. They played a very disciplined game that we worked to adjust to. This was a fun game to watch, even if it was tough to coach at times. They’re a good team. Tomorrow’s game should be a good one,” Penke continued.

Lockport was outshot 44-26. Lockport was called for penalties 9 times totalling 44 minutes. Roc City had 4 infractions for 24 minutes. The Express was 0-4 on the power play, while Roc City was 2-for-9.
